> Did anyone go to Chicago Garden Show at Navy Pier this year? Haven't
> really heard about it....
> Donna
>
>
> Mom and I went, as we were in town for an Elderhostel at the Art
> Institute that week. The huge bamboo curtain was interesting, as were
> some of the plants in the PW display. We didn't stay for any of the
> seminars. I'm looking for hardscape ideas for my 6 acres and there
> were quite a few interesting items - 4 columns with an open frame on
> top, a couple of arbor-type structures to make you want to move
> thorugh a garden, stuff like that. About a third of the hall was
> people selling stuff (okay, I ended up with 60 pounds of concrete
> kitties - Mom used the excuse that it was my birthday). There was a
> big pond in the middle of the hall with some nice touches, but I'm not
> a ponder - maybe some of your friends could let you know if that part
> was worthwhile. I could have spent more time with the exhibits, but
> Mom got tired. There was probably more there than to see.
> Parking, while not cheap at the flat rate of $22, is very well planned
> and not a problem at all.
